This book delves into the intricate world of watchmaking, exploring the mechanics and design principles that underpin the creation of a precise and elegant timepiece. The author, a skilled horologist, draws upon his extensive knowledge and experience to provide a detailed analysis of…the various components that make up a watch, examining the different approaches taken by manufacturers in Switzerland, England, and the United States. The text is enriched with 38 diagrams that illuminate the complex processes involved in watch construction. The book goes beyond simply describing the mechanical aspects of watchmaking. It also delves into the historical evolution of different design philosophies, highlighting the interplay between technological innovation and aesthetic trends. The author particularly emphasizes the importance of achieving mechanical perfection while adhering to the constraints of space and form, a challenge that has faced watchmakers for centuries. Throughout the book, the author advocates for a more standardized approach to watchmaking, emphasizing the need for a universal measuring system to ensure consistency and accuracy. The book ultimately reveals that the construction of a watch is not merely a technical endeavor, but a complex and evolving art form that demands both craftsmanship and scientific precision.
